In the blockchain technology applied to the metaverse, NFT plays a central role, because NFT can express a wide range of things and meanings.
In the previous article, I shared with you the concept of NFT (Non-Fungible Token), so the opposite is FT (Fungible Token). In NFT, each token is unique and has different characteristics; in FT, tokens have exactly the same nature and value.
If we apply this concept to our daily life, we will find that in life, NFT tokens have far more usage scenarios and cases than FT. Most of the items in our lives are not exactly the same, and many are NFT. Even modern industrial products produced by mechanized mass production may not be exactly the same. When we buy things, especially expensive things, we repeatedly pick and look at them to carefully check whether the item we see is flawed. As long as there is a little flaw, it will be different from the standard product, and it is actually an NFT.
The Metaverse we're talking about can be imagined as another parallel living space. Although this space is parallel to the real space, there are many similarities and analogies between the ecology and methods in it and real life. In our real life, the cases of NFT are far greater than FT, so in the Metaverse, the use and scenarios of NFT will be far more than FT.
